Adelaide 36ers begin their NBL Blitz campaign on Sunday afternoon against New Zealand Breakers without star import signing Trey Kell.
Kell won’t take any part in the week-long tournament on the Gold Coast after injuring his left knee at training last Thursday.
The swingman has travelled to Queensland with the team, but will be replaced in the roster by Jacob Rigoni.
“MRI scans showed some bruising to the knee joint and it’s best for Trey to sit out next week,” Adelaide 36ers Head of Medical Tristan Chai said.
New Zealand won’t be at full strength either with star point guard Will McDowell-White to miss the match with a hand injury.

Reports say McDowell-White will also miss the entire NBL Blitz campaign and may also be questionable for the start of the regular season.
Adelaide will be looking to bounce back from last week’s 103-78 loss to Brisbane Bullets, with head coach CJ Bruton focusing on a new Blitz campaign.
“We are looking for growth within our group and being ready for round one,” Bruton said.
Sunday Dech returns to the 36ers roster for the first time since playing a big role in South Sudan’s 17th place finish at the recent FIBA World Cup.
“I just can’t wait to get back on the court with the guys and get back to work,” Dech said.
